ATTORNEYS
Hunter Pyle:
Hunter Pyle graduated from Boalt Hall School of Law (U.C. Berkeley) in 1997. In 2007 he was named “one to watch” in the Daily Journal’s “Top Northern California Law Firms.” In 2009 and 2010, he was recognized as a “Rising Star” by Super Lawyers. This award is limited to the top 2.5 percent of lawyers under 40 in California. Every year since 2011 he has been recognized as a “Super Lawyer.” This designation is limited to the top 5 percent of attorneys in California. In 2014, Mr. Pyle joined both the Million Dollar Advocates Forum and the Multi-Million Dollar Advocates Forum of the Top Trial Lawyers in America. Membership in those organizations is limited to attorneys who have won million and multi-million dollar verdicts and settlements. There are over 4000 members throughout the country. Fewer than 1% of U.S. lawyers are members.

In addition to practicing law full time, Mr. Pyle is a Lecturer at Berkeley Law School where he teaches the Employment Law course to second and third year law students. He has also been a faculty member of the Stanford Law School Trial Advocacy Workshop for several years.

Tanya Tambling:
Ms. Tambling joined the firm in 2012. She dedicates her practice to fighting for the rights on employees and victims of personal injuries in both state and federal court. Ms. Tambling represents employees in wrongful termination, wage and hour, retaliation, medical leave, discrimination, harassment, and whistleblower disputes. She works tirelessly to hold employers accountable for wage and hour violations and discriminatory practices in the workplace. Ms. Tambling is also a zealous advocate of drivers, bicyclists and pedestrians who have been victims of an accident. She has helped her clients obtain significant awards even when they have been hit by uninsured motorists.

Ms. Tambling received her Juris Doctorate from the University of California at Davis. During law school, she participated in UC Davis’ Immigration Clinic, competed on a regional level with King Hall’s Negotiations Team, externed at Solano County Superior Court, and received the King Hall Certificate in Public Service. Ms. Tambling is admitted to practice in California, and the Northern and Eastern District Courts of California. She is also a member of the California Employment Lawyers Association, the Contra Costa County Association Labor/Employment Section, and the Alameda County Bar Association.

Prior to attending law school, Ms. Tambling was an English language instructor nationally and internationally for fourteen years. The daughter of immigrants, Ms. Tambling speaks German, and is conversant in basic Portuguese and Russian.

In 2016, Super Lawyers recognized Ms. Tambling as a “Rising Star.”

Chad Saunders:
Mr. Saunders joined the firm in 2016. He has extensive experience handling plaintiff-side employment class actions and individual cases, including wage and hour disputes and discrimination claims. His practice focuses on class and collective actions on behalf of workers who have been denied their rightful compensation because of their employers’ unlawful policies. Mr. Saunders also has a special interest in advocating on behalf of employees who have not been provided with reasonable accommodations for their mental and physical disabilities. He is a zealous supporter of workers’ rights and seeks to hold employers of all sizes accountable to their employees and the public good.

Mr. Saunders received his J.D. from New College of California School of Law in 2008, and a B.A. in Philosophy from the University of Maryland Baltimore County in 2001. In law school, he worked as a law clerk for the non-profit law firms Legal Services for Children and Disability Rights California. He is the President of the Board of PEERS., an Oakland-based non-profit organization, and a member of the Finance Committee of the Bay Area Chapter of the National Lawyers Guild. Mr. Saunders is admitted to practice in California, the Ninth Circuit Court of Appeals, and all California federal district courts.

Mr. Saunders was selected as a “Rising Star” by Super Lawyers Magazine in 2016.

At Hunter Pyle Law, we are very familiar with claims before both the Department of Fair Employment and Housing and the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ission. We prefer to discuss these claims with employees prior to the employees bringing the claims, and, if possible, to represent the employees during the claims. However, some of our clients contact us after their claims have been filed. Either way, the sooner we become involved, the sooner we are able to make sure that your rights are fully protected.
